Obasanjo: I never asked for third term, if I wanted one, I would have got it

THE NEWS YOU NEED

Former President Olusegun Obasanjo has said he would have secured a third term as Nigeria’s president if he had wanted.

Obasanjo said he was audacious enough to know how to secure a third term in office.

Speaking at a virtual meeting organised by Africa Leadership Group, the former president said, “I never asked for a third term. If I wanted a third term, I would have got it. I am audacious enough to know how to get it.”

Stressing that he never wanted to be Nigeria’s president, Obasanjo said no constitution was perfect, adding that the 1999 constitution should be amended.

He disclosed that devolution of power should be included in the amended constitution.

“Some people blame the constitution for everything in Nigeria. Of course, our constitution is not perfect, and there is no constitution that is sacrosanct and can’t be amended.”
